package spinnaker
import (
"encoding/json"
"fmt"
"github.com/Netflix/chaosmonkey/v2"
"github.com/pkg/errors"
)
// FromJSON takes a Spinnaker JSON representation of an app
// and returns a Chaos Monkey config
// Example:
//
// {
// "name": "abc",
// "attributes": {
// "chaosMonkey": {
// "enabled": true,
// "meanTimeBetweenKillsInWorkDays": 5,
// "minTimeBetweenKillsInWorkDays": 1,
// "grouping": "cluster",
// "regionsAreIndependent": false,
// },
// "exceptions" : [
// {
// "account": "test",
// "stack": "*",
// "cluster": "*",
// "region": "*"
// },
// {
// "account": "prod",
// "stack": "*",
// "cluster": "*",
// "region": "eu-west-1"
// },
// ]
// }
// }
//
// Example of disabled app:
//
// {
// "name": "abc",
// "attributes": {
// "chaosMonkey": {
// "enabled": false
// }
// }
// }
//
// Example with whitelist
//
// {
// "enabled": true,
// "grouping": "app",
// "meanTimeBetweenKillsInWorkDays": 4,
// "minTimeBetweenKillsInWorkDays": 1,
// "regionsAreIndependent": true,
// "exceptions": [
// {
// "account": "prod",
// "region": "us-west-2",
// "stack": "foo",
// "detail": "bar"
// }
// ],
// "whitelist": [
// {
// "account": "test",
// "stack": "*",
// "region": "*",
// "detail": "*"
// }
// ]
// }
func fromJSON(js []byte) (*chaosmonkey.AppConfig, error) {
parsed := new(parsedJSON)
err := json.Unmarshal(js, parsed)
if err != nil {
return nil, errors.Wrap(err, "json unmarshal failed")
}
if parsed.Attributes == nil {
return nil, errors.New("'attributes' field missing")
}
if parsed.Attributes.ChaosMonkey == nil {
return nil, errors.New("'attributes.chaosMonkey' field missing")
}
cm := parsed.Attributes.ChaosMonkey
if cm.Enabled == nil {
return nil, errors.New("'attributes.chaosMonkey.enabled' field missing")
}
// Check if mean time between kills is missing.
// If not enabled, it's ok if it's missing
if *cm.Enabled && cm.MeanTimeBetweenKillsInWorkDays == nil {
return nil, errors.New("attributes.chaosMonkey.meanTimeBetweenKillsInWorkDays missing")
}
if *cm.Enabled && cm.MinTimeBetweenKillsInWorkDays == nil {
return nil, errors.New("attributes.chaosMonkey.minTimeBetweenKillsInWorkDays missing")
}
if *cm.Enabled && (*cm.MeanTimeBetweenKillsInWorkDays <= 0) {
return nil, fmt.Errorf("invalid attributes.chaosMonkey.meanTimeBetweenKillsInWorkDays: %d", cm.MeanTimeBetweenKillsInWorkDays)
}
grouping := chaosmonkey.Cluster
switch cm.Grouping {
case "app":
grouping = chaosmonkey.App
case "stack":
grouping = chaosmonkey.Stack
case "cluster":
grouping = chaosmonkey.Cluster
default:
// If not enabled, the user may not have specified a grouping at all,
// in which case we stick with the default
if *cm.Enabled {
return nil, errors.Errorf("Unknown grouping: %s", cm.Grouping)
}
}
var meanTime int
var minTime int
if cm.MeanTimeBetweenKillsInWorkDays != nil {
meanTime = *cm.MeanTimeBetweenKillsInWorkDays
}
if cm.MinTimeBetweenKillsInWorkDays != nil {
minTime = *cm.MinTimeBetweenKillsInWorkDays
}
// Exceptions must have a non-blank region field
for _, exception := range cm.Exceptions {
if exception.Account == "" {
return nil, errors.New("missing account field in exception")
}
if exception.Region == "" {
return nil, errors.New("missing region field in exception")
}
}
cfg := chaosmonkey.AppConfig{
Enabled: *cm.Enabled,
RegionsAreIndependent: cm.RegionsAreIndependent,
Grouping: grouping,
MeanTimeBetweenKillsInWorkDays: meanTime,
MinTimeBetweenKillsInWorkDays: minTime,
Exceptions: cm.Exceptions,
Whitelist: cm.Whitelist,
}
return &cfg, nil
}
// parsedJson is the parsed JSON representation
type parsedJSON struct {
Name string `json:"name"`
Attributes *parsedAttr `json:"attributes"`
}
type parsedAttr struct {
ChaosMonkey *parsedChaosMonkey `json:"chaosmonkey"`
}
type parsedChaosMonkey struct {
Enabled *bool `json:"enabled"`
Grouping string `json:"grouping"`
MeanTimeBetweenKillsInWorkDays *int `json:"meanTimeBetweenKillsInWorkDays"`
MinTimeBetweenKillsInWorkDays *int `json:"minTimeBetweenKillsInWorkDays"`
RegionsAreIndependent bool `json:"regionsAreIndependent"`
Exceptions []chaosmonkey.Exception `json:"exceptions"`
Whitelist *[]chaosmonkey.Exception `json:"whitelist"`
}
